Key Responsibilities Optimize existing manufacturing processes for improved efficiency, yield, and cost reduction. Troubleshoot process deviations and implement corrective actions to maintain production quality and throughput. Design, develop, and implement new manufacturing processes or equipment as needed. Analyze process data to identify trends, root causes of issues, and opportunities for improvement. Develop and maintain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s) and process documentation.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ate process improvements and new technologies. Ensure compliance with safety, environmental, and quality standards in all process activities. Recommended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Chemical, Mechanical, or Industrial Engineering. Proven experience in process optimization, troubleshooting, and root cause analysis within a manufacturing environment. Proficiency with process simulation software, data analysis tools (e.g., Minitab, JMP), and statistical process control (SPC). Knowledge of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ma methodologies (Green Belt certification preferred), and continuous improvement principles. Familiarity with manufacturing execution systems (MES), SCADA, and process control systems (DCS/PLC). Ability to develop and implement process improvements, standard operating procedures (SOPs), and process documentation.
